Grade Level Comparisons GRL = gUIDED READING LEVEL Kindergarten: A - C 1st Grade: C - I 2nd Grade: I - M 3rd Grade: M - P 4th Grade: P - S 5th Grade: S - V 6th Grade: V - Y AR = ACCELERATED READER Kindergarten: 0.1 - 0.9 1st Grade: 1.0 - 1.9 2nd Grade: 2.0 - 2.9 They predict words based on beginning sounds and picture cues. Reading passages correlate to their corresponding grade level. Guided reading levels, or GRL, are based on the reading levels system developed by Irene Fountas and Gay Su Pinnell. This brand-new story was written by Benji's creator especially for the new Benji after the huggable mutt was rescued from an animal shelter in Mississippi. : This system classifies reading levels alphabetically from A to Z, with A corresponding to the earliest readers and Z falling in line with texts at or above an eighth grade level.
